Description:

Description for B&B:

We are situated in an exceptional location and welcome you throughout the year to our spacious and comfortable rooms, offering a charming ambiance and equipped with private bathrooms and toilets. We also have an additional room available for smaller children or friends, where the bathroom and toilet are shared. If needed, we can provide a chair and a cot upon request.
Our delicious breakfast will be served in our dining room, and we offer free internet access for your convenience.

Our property boasts beautiful grounds, including a park, three ponds, and hiking trails. You can enjoy stunning views of the canal from our large terraces, and each room has its own garden terrace. Fishing opportunities are also available. We have a closed garage specifically for bicycles or motorcycles, and we can accommodate horses as well, providing a room for tack and equipment.

Pets are accepted under certain conditions, so please inquire with the owner. You will also find pets and farm animals, such as sheep, goats, and llamas, on the premises.

Attractions

  • Lac de Guerlédan: Located about 14 km from La Pitié, Mellionnec, Lac de Guerlédan is a stunning artificial lake surrounded by lush greenery and forests. It offers various water sports activities, hiking trails, and boat trips, making it a popular tourist destination.
  • Abbaye de Bon Repos: Situated approximately 10 km from La Pitié, Abbaye de Bon Repos is a medieval abbey founded in the 12th century. The ruins of the abbey are now a cultural site hosting exhibitions, concerts, and festivals throughout the year.
  • Forêt de Quénécan: About 20 km from La Pitié, Forêt de Quénécan is a vast forest area perfect for nature lovers. It features scenic trails for hiking, mountain biking, and horseback riding. The forest also boasts picturesque lakes, waterfalls, and stunning viewpoints.
  • Château de Pontivy: Located around 25 km from La Pitié, Château de Pontivy is a magnificent castle situated in the town of Pontivy. The castle dates back to the 15th century and offers guided tours, showcasing its rich history and architecture.
  • Les Roches du Diable: Situated approximately 30 km from La Pitié, Les Roches du Diable (Devil's Rock) is a natural site known for its unique rock formations. Visitors can explore the hiking trails, enjoy picnics by the river, and witness the breathtaking scenery.
  • Josselin Castle: Located about 40 km from La Pitié, Josselin Castle is an impressive medieval fortress situated in the town of Josselin. The castle is still inhabited by the Rohan family and offers guided tours, showcasing its stunning architecture and history.
  • Village de Lizio: Situated approximately 40 km from La Pitié, Village de Lizio is a charming village known for its art and creativity. It features various art galleries, workshops, and sculptures displayed throughout the village, providing a unique and artistic experience.
  • Les Chaos du Gouët: Located around 45 km from La Pitié, Les Chaos du Gouët is a natural site characterized by granite formations and picturesque waterfalls. Visitors can hike through the trails, admire the scenic views, and enjoy a peaceful day in nature.
  • Saint-Brieuc: Situated approximately 50 km from La Pitié, Saint-Brieuc is a vibrant coastal city known for its historic center, lively markets, and beautiful beaches. It offers a mix of cultural attractions, shopping opportunities, and delicious local cuisine. 10. Cap Fréhel: Located about 70 km from La Pitié, Cap Fréhel is a stunning headland known for its dramatic cliffs and panoramic views of the sea. Visitors can explore the walking trails, visit the lighthouse, and enjoy the breathtaking coastal scenery.
